Estimation of the Self-similarity Index of Non-stationary Increments Self-similar Processes via Lamperti Transformations

Published 25 Feb 2026 in math.ST | (2602.21764v1)

Abstract: We introduce a novel method for estimating the self-similarity index of a general $H$-self-similar process with either stationary or non-stationary increments. The estimation algorithm is developed based on a modified Lamperti transformation, which transforms $H$-self-similar processes to stationary ones. As an application, we show how to use this approach to estimate the self-similarity index of fractional Brownian motion, subfractional Brownian motion, bifractional Brownian motion, and trifractional Brownian motion. Simulation study is performed to support the consistency of our estimators. Implementation in Python is publicly shared. Application on the estimation of the self-similarity index of the Nile river water level data from the year 900 to 1200 C.E..
